Retweeting a series of tweets from Bob Lee, the principal author of Google's
Guice framework. In chronological order:

1) "Can't find an open source Java PDF page splitter (to split one big file
into a file per page). Guess I'll have to write my own."

2) "iText might actually work. I'll give it a shot. I didn't realize it
could manipulate existing PDFs."

3) "iText seems to be perfect. It even keeps a low memory footprint."
